Vibe Fm donates to Save the life of a Four Week Old Baby

Accra, Ghana. Vibe 91.9Fm, an Accra based local radio Station has raised an amount of Two Thousand, three hundred Ghana Cedi to support a four week old baby with a brain condition known as congenital hydrocephalus.

This amount was raised in a matter of hours after the appeal was made to Vibe Fm and their loyal listeners to support the child who was in a critical condition.

The Station presented the amount of Two Thousand, three hundred Ghana Cedis to the parents of Abdul Raouf Abdul –Hamid at the Neurosurgical department of the Korle Bu Teaching Hospital.

The parents of Abdul Raouf Abdul –Hamid thanked the Management of the Station and the Zongo communities for coming to their aid in a matter of hours to provide the cost of surgery for their son.

The station also presented an amount of Eight hundred and Forty Ghana cedis to the father of Issah Habi Bullah after the boy and his mother were involved in a car accident and brought in from Tamale to Korle Bu Teaching Hospital for surgery.
